Staten Island Excursions & Attractions

Staten Island, the often overlooked gem of New York City's five boroughs, offers visitors a refreshing escape from Manhattan's bustling streets while still providing spectacular city views. Connected to Manhattan by the iconic Staten Island Ferry—a free service that provides breathtaking views of the Statue of Liberty and the city skyline—this borough combines urban attractions with surprising natural beauty. Nature enthusiasts will appreciate Staten Island's nickname as the "Borough of Parks," with nearly 12,300 acres of protected green spaces.

The Staten Island Greenbelt features 2,800 acres of interconnected parks and trails, including High Rock Park with its tranquil ponds and diverse wildlife. For beach lovers, South Beach and Midland Beach offer relaxing shorelines with views of the Verrazzano-Narrows Bridge. History buffs can explore Historic Richmond Town, a living history village that recreates life from the colonial era through the early 20th century.

The Snug Harbor Cultural Center & Botanical Garden, once a retirement home for sailors, now houses art galleries, performance spaces, and stunning themed gardens across its 83-acre campus. For families, the Staten Island Zoo provides an intimate wildlife experience, while the Staten Island Children's Museum offers interactive exhibits perfect for young explorers. The National Lighthouse Museum celebrates maritime history with exhibits on lighthouse technology and seafaring traditions.

Culinary adventurers will discover diverse dining options reflecting the borough's rich cultural heritage, from authentic Italian restaurants in neighborhoods like Tompkinsville to the Sri Lankan cuisine found in what's known as "Little Sri Lanka."

Art enthusiasts should visit the Jacques Marchais Museum of Tibetan Art, housed in a monastery-inspired building with a remarkable collection of Himalayan artifacts. For contemporary works, the Staten Island Museum showcases local artists alongside natural science exhibits. Whether you're seeking outdoor adventures, cultural experiences, or simply a different perspective on New York City, Staten Island offers a distinctive blend of urban and suburban attractions that reward visitors willing to venture beyond Manhattan's familiar territory.
